I also have an evaporative cooler to keep the temperature inside the greenhouse from soaring in the summer. I have bins to convert into grow beds and an old cast iron/porcelain tub to use as a sump. My daughter provided me with the necessary plumbing for the bell syphons required for a flush and fill system and I purchased pumps and aerators for the water supply. Above is a picture of my greenhouse with a seedling table and the bins I plan to use as grow tanks. The walls of the greenhouse are made of corrugated transparent polycarbonate, both tough and light. I plan to insulate the north wall with sheets of insulating foam and use 55 gallon drums of water in matte black as thermal sinks for winter warming.
